Background technology
The processing of conventional garments pkt. flap is typically by being sutured again in sewing machine ascender line after scribing line by hand.Due to this bag
Lid forming method is mainly completed by scribing line by hand, and generally existing shape is lost shape, dimensional discrepancy, corner radian grasp bad etc. ask
Topic, to ensure product quality;And this processing method, the employment used time is excessive, has seriously affected speed of production so that
Low production efficiency.
Now retrieve the Chinese utility model patent that a notification number is CN201668017U, entitled pkt. flap molding dress
It sets.The program discloses a kind of pocket cover forming device, including cope plate and lower template, above-mentioned cope plate and above-mentioned lower template activity
Hinged, above-mentioned cope plate respectively symmetrically offers pkt. flap locating slot up and down with above-mentioned lower template, this pkt. flap is fixed
The shape of position slot is consistent with the profile of pocket pkt. flap of required processing.
Pocket cover forming device in above-mentioned technical proposal can only be directed to a kind of shape and a kind of pkt. flap of size, even for
The pkt. flap of same shape difference dimensions is also required to multiple and different pocket cover forming devices so that and it is inconvenient to use, while wave
Take more material manufacture pocket cover forming device.

Specific implementation mode
The utility model is described in further detail below in conjunction with attached drawing.
The sewing thermomechanical components of improvement, as depicted in figs. 1 and 2, including Mould for making pocket flap and sewing host 2(Referring to Fig. 3).Pkt. flap
Mold includes bottom plate 11, intermediate module and cover board 13, and bottom plate 11 and cover board 13 are transparent panel, the rotation of 13 opposed bottom 11 of cover board
Connection.Bottom plate 11 and cover board 13 respectively symmetrically open up the guide groove 3 there are three same shape difference dimensions, guide groove 3
Shape and size specification is corresponded from the different dimensions for the pkt. flap processed needed for same shape, three 3 width of guide groove
The one end in direction is all conllinear.
Intermediate module includes 121, two pieces of fixture blocks 122 of connecting pole and the pressing plate of three pieces of same shape difference dimensions
123, the dimensions one-to-one correspondence of the dimensions of three block pressur plates 123 and three guide grooves 3.Connecting pole 121 is grown along bottom plate 11
It spends direction to be rotatablely connected with bottom plate 11, side end face of the connecting pole 121 far from 13 junction of bottom plate 11 and cover board offers sliding slot
1211.In sliding slot 1211,123 movable of pressing plate is inserted into sliding slot 1211, two pieces of fixture blocks 122 for two pieces of 122 equal one end of fixture block slidings
Clamping press plate 123 realizes being relatively fixed for pressing plate 123.Connecting pole 121 offers 6 through-holes for running through sliding slot 1211,6 through-holes
Two-by-two about 121 central symmetry of connecting pole.The sliding of fixture block 122 is offered in the end of sliding slot 1211 to be matched and can be aligned with through-hole
Limit hole, fixture block 122 is inserted into through-hole and limit hole by limited post 124 and realizes that relative limit is fixed.
The actual size specification of pkt. flap according to required processing selects corresponding pressing plate 123, first solid when installing pressing plate 123
Pressing plate 123 is inserted into sliding slot 1211 by the fixture block 122 for determining side, and pressing plate 123 is pushed to be aligned with the conflict of fixture block 122, the fixed other side
Plus block 122 so that pressing plate 123 is clamped between two pieces of fixture blocks 122 and connecting pole 121.The lining of pkt. flap is placed on bottom plate 11
On, it is aligned with the guide groove 3 on bottom plate 11, rotation connection column 121 makes pressing plate 123 push down lining, and fabric is placed on pressing plate
123 upper surfaces notice that fabric is lived in the alignment of fabric and lining, 13 lid combined pressure of rotating plate.Pass through host 2 of sewing(Referring to Fig. 3)
It sews along guide groove 3, realizes the sewing of pkt. flap.
As what is advanced optimized, two pieces of opposite end faces of fixture block 122 are equipped with limiting slot, the height of limiting slot vertical direction
Degree is equal to the vertical thickness of pressing plate 123 so that is preferably clamped to pressing plate 123.
The both sides of bottom plate 11 and the opposite end face width direction of cover board 13 are equipped with tread plate 14 so that cover board 13 is covered on
It is less susceptible to slide relatively after bottom plate 11, sliding dislocation during sewing is avoided to influence sewing quality.Tread plate 14 extends to
Knob portion 141 is formed outside bottom plate 11 and cover board 13, knob portion 141 is convenient for rotation separation cover board 13 and bottom plate 11.11 front end of bottom plate
It is equipped with positioning column 111 towards the upper surface of cover board 13, the position corresponding with positioning column 111 of cover board 13 offers the positioning to match
Hole 131, the cooperation of positioning column 111 and location hole 131 so that cover board 13 is preferably aligned when being covered on bottom plate 11, while into one
Step is effectively prevented from bottom plate 11 and the opposite sliding of cover board 13, and convenient for differentiating bottom plate 11 and cover board 13.
Cover board 13 is equipped with positioning joint strip 15 in two outsides of 3 width direction of guide groove, and positioning joint strip 15 is set to cover board 13
Gai Hehou positions relatively parallel 3 width edge of guide groove of joint strip 15 towards the end face of bottom plate 11.Bottom plate 11 and cover board 13 are pasted in positioning
Outside of the item 15 far from guide groove 3 be equipped with auxiliary joint strip 16, auxiliary joint strip 16 be convenient for when placing cloth preferably with pressing plate
123 and guide groove 3 be aligned.Preferably, auxiliary joint strip 16 is red, and positioning joint strip 15 is green.In other embodiments, it assists
Joint strip 16 and positioning joint strip 15 or other bright-coloured and distinguishing two kinds of colors.
In conjunction with shown in Fig. 3 and Fig. 4, sewing host 2 includes presser feet 21 and sewing-needle 22, and the lower end of presser feet 21 is rotatably connected to
Idler wheel 23.When sewing pkt. flap, idler wheel 23 contacts the upper surface of the cover board 13 of Mould for making pocket flap, on 21 bottom of presser feet and cover board 13
End face has certain interval.When the guide groove 3 of Mould for making pocket flap to be aligned with sewing-needle 22, by idler wheel 23 and positioning joint strip 15
Auxiliary positioning so that sewing-needle 22 is better aligned among guide groove 3.Joint strip 15 is positioned at a distance from 3 center of guide groove etc.
In end face of the idler wheel 23 far from presser feet 21 at a distance from 22 center of sewing-needle, further such that more convenient when alignment.Under presser feet 21
End is loved and respected equipped with anti-skidding, and protective agent barrier is effectively prevented from 22 front of sewing-needle and pushes pkt. flap during sewing pkt. flap
Hand touching sewing-needle 22 is injured when mold.
Operation principle:When sewing pkt. flap, the dimensions of the pkt. flap according to required sewing selects corresponding pressing plate 123,
The fixture block of side 122 is first adjusted to corresponding position, limited post 124 is inserted into through-hole and limit hole realizes that limit is fixed, by pressing plate
123 are inserted into sliding slot 1211, and sliding pushes pressing plate 123 so that the insertion limiting slot of pressing plate 123, adjusts the fixture block 122 of the other side so that
Pressing plate 123 is pressed between two limiting slots and sliding slot 1211, is inserted into through-hole by limited post 124 and limit hole realizes that limit is solid
It is fixed.Lining is placed on bottom plate 11, by auxiliary joint strip 16 so that lining and guide groove 3 are aligned, rotation connection column 121 makes
Pressing plate 123 pushes down lining, and fabric is placed on pressing plate 123, and 13 lid combined pressure of rotating plate lives fabric.By the guiding of Mould for making pocket flap
Slot 3 is aligned with sewing-needle 22, is aligned by idler wheel 23 and positioning joint strip 15, sewing-needle 22 sews along guide groove 3 and realizes pkt. flap
Sewing.
